In 2024, Saint-Laurent-du-Var spent 7.0 M€ on this. That is €226 per inhabitant.

Against towns of the same size

1.5 pt Saint-Laurent-du-Var devotes 16.3% of its operating budget to this; the median for towns of 20,000 to 50,000 inhabitants is 17.9%.

Ranked 207 of 342 by share of budget.In euros per inhabitant: €226, against €238 for the median (−5 %).

2024 operating expenditure, as the town voted it by function. Source: DGFiP — balances comptables, présentation croisée nature-fonction. The comparison is first on the share of the operating budget — the reading that does not depend on how wealthy the town is — then on euros per inhabitant, against the median of towns in the same DGFiP population band. Transfers to the inter-municipal body are excluded on both sides.
